Manchester United manager Ole Gunnar Solskjaer reportedly will not allow Diogo Dalot to leave despite the defender's lack of game time at Old Trafford.

Manchester United full-back Diogo Dalot is reportedly frustrated with his situation at Old Trafford, but the former Porto man is not being allowed to depart.

The defender was restricted to a mere 11 appearances across all competitions during the 2019-20 campaign and looked set to move on after falling down the pecking order under Ole Gunnar Solskjaer.

A recent report suggested that Ed Woodward is looking to offload Dalot for a sizeable figure of £20m during the transfer window, with the Red Devils looking to secure the services of another defender as well as Jadon Sancho in the near future.

However, speaking on the Transfer Window podcast, Duncan Castles claimed that United are blocking Dalot's exit, much to the 21-year-old's frustration.

The Portuguese is said to be aggrieved at his lack of game time with United and wants to move to a club that can guarantee him more first-team action, with Ligue 1 side Lille already believed to have had a bid rejected.

Dalot is under contract at Old Trafford until the end of the 2022-23 season.
